Not every tree removal is simple and straightforward. There are some situations that are more challenging, which means that tree removal should be left to the professionals.
1. Extreme Height
A tall tree requires special equipment and skills to remove safely. The trick is to remove the tree in pieces. First, all the limbs are cut off and removed working from the ground up. Then climbers are sent up that will section the trunk, working from the top down.
